ELDRIDGE, Judge.

Pursuant to investigation, Hall County officers secured the home of William E. Rocco while waiting for a search warrant to issue. The warrant issued, and the officers were informed of such fact by telephone. Before the search warrant was in their physical possession, the officers acted thereon and searched Rocco's home. Prior to the search, the officers informed the resident of the premises of the existence of the warrant. Methamphetamine was seized...
